Hi There Choi Choi and others ; I will have to take back my guarantee about avoiding rats and mice in attic and bedroom ceiling by spraying mint - and eucalyptus oil. Yesterday I had a pair (= male/female or two friends) of rats again in our ceiling. This morning I had one of them in the rat trap. So after so many months it looks like they get used to the smell or figure out that it is not harmful or dangerous. Rats are very smart creatures! Too bad, I will have to figure out something else to keep them away. In the past I had tried black (ped Thai)pepper powder, but that kept me away also . Too bad, it was good while it lasted, Anybody have a (proven) remedy to keep them away; not poison or glue traps etc etc

We also had rats in the attic. I told my wife to buy some rat poison. She refused because she thought the dead rats would really stink. We had an old mother cat who would climb coconut trees to catch rats. I carried her up a ladder to the attic. She sniffed around and took off. The first night I couldn't believe rats could squeal so loud. Every day I left a pan of water up there for her. She stayed up there for three days and wouldn't come to me. The fourth day she came to me and she was ready to come down. No more rat problems.

Added - I forgot to mention that I cut a hole about a foot square so the cat could get into the attic from outside. That sounded like a good idea but she decided the attic was a good place to have her kittens. I ended up covering it back up.
